Our clients' customer care, empowerment, delivery, evolution and teamwork are paramount putting customers, employees and communities first while driving accountability, learning and high performance Our client is seeking a Service Desk Manager to ensure the smooth running of their MSP service desk, with a focus on SLA performance, customer feedback and team morale.
You’ll manage multi-site service desk leaders, own SLA delivery, champion customer experience and drive continuous process and people improvements.
You must have experience of working within a Managed Service Provider (MSP)Key responsibilities Own and drive SLA performance and service delivery across the service desk, supported by the Operations Manager.
Ensure effective ticket lifecycle management (logging → escalation → resolution) and escalate appropriately.
Review ticket audits, deliver coaching/training and run periodic incentives to maintain engagement.
Monitor customer feedback and NPS; act as an escalation point for customer issues and major incidents.
Provide line management for team leaders across multiple locations; conduct 1:1s, skills reviews, recruitment and onboarding.
Maintain and deliver product/service training and coordinate external supplier training.
Improve and document service desk processes and ensure adherence to business controls (eg.
ISO 27001, policies, H&S).
Foster cross-team communication (service desk, procurement, account management) to ensure seamless customer experience.
